82 Byculla jail undertrial inmates admitted to JJ Hospital over food poisoning

The inmates were offered breakfast in the morning after which they started vomiting and complained of diarrhoea

On Friday morning, the prison inmates from Byculla Jail were offered breakfast after which they started vomiting and complained of dehydration. The prison staff immediately rushed them to JJ Hospital.

Around 82 undertrial inmates were taken to JJ Hospital after suffering from an alleged case of food poisoning. 55 female inmates have been admitted to the neurology department and 28 other inmates have been admitted to disaster ward. Among others, there are two inmates who are 24-week old and 26-weeks old pregnant respectively. Along with this, there is a 4-month old baby of an inmate who has been admitted for food poisoning. Both mother and baby are reported to be stable.  

More than 50 prisoners of Byculla Jail have been admitted to Mumbai's JJ Hospital after they complained of vomiting and abdominal pain,” Dr. Mukund Tayade, Dean, JJ Hospital.

Meanwhile, Dr Sanjay Surase, medical superintendent (MS) said that of 82 inmates, two are reported to be in a critical condition.

Indrani Mukerjea, a prime accused in Sheena Bora's murder case, is also being reported to be one of the inmates, however, doctors have not confirmed the same, yet.
